Well the whole point of this post, is to tally up how many people have been stuck in EDL mode. I have at least 5 people that have contacted me via Telegram saying they are EDL bricked. This is to just stress that Android 10 phones that come with the new "Super" dynamic partitions are basically an EDL brick waiting to happen. Op 8 Plus already released a factory reset EDL mode restore, we'd like one for the Red Magic 5G.
Now I'm a dev so I pretty much know how to avoid an EDL brick, but most people are not. You don't want to touch in any way the system partition. That's rule #1. We have had mixed comments from the tech support team that they MAY release an EDL restore tool in the next 2 weeks, but that is certainly not a sure thing.
If it does happen, you can thank Jerry at Red Magic who is very kind in supporting the community of developers.

Mate 9 Device-Specific Information
The Mate 9 now has a relatively mature community with many methods to do many things.
However, there are still some things only possible with FunkyHuawei, so it would be most useful for:
1. Installing updates, especially on bootloader-locked devices, even if the update is not approved by Huawei for your device.
2. Rebranding bootloader-locked devices.
3. Restoring bricked devices.
Note that even though the Mate 10 Root tool is designed for and publicized as being for the Mate 10, it works perfectly on the Mate 9 running Android O betas.
This tool is FREE, and might be easier than installing TWRP and rooting that way.
